Seared Salmon with Steamed Asparagus and Brown Rice
Pan-seared wild salmon served over nutty brown rice and tender steamed asparagus, finished with a squeeze of bright lemon and a pinch of flaky sea salt.
INGREDIENTS
7 oz Wild Atlantic Salmon
1/2 cup Cooked Brown Rice
1 cup Fresh Asparagus
1 ts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
1 tbsp Lemon Juice
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on fillet dry with paper towels and season both sides with a pinch of salt and black pepper.
Heat the olive oil in a heavy-bottomed sk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ering.
Place the salmon skin-side down in the pan and sear for 4 to 5 minutes until the skin is crisp and releases easily from the pan.
Carefully flip the salmon and cook for another 2 to 3 minutes until the center is just opaque and the exterior is golden.
While the salmon cooks, steam the asparagus spears in a steamer basket for 4 to 5 minutes until they are tender-crisp and bright green.
Warm the pre-cooked brown rice in a small saucepan or microwave.
Plate the rice alongside the steamed asparagus and top with the seared salmon.
Finish the dish with a fresh squeeze of lemon juice over the fish and vegetables.
